Madonna took a tumble while arriving late to the Luar Spring 2025 Ready-to-Wear fashion show on Tuesday evening.

The superstar, 66, made a grand entrance during the New York Fashion Week show and narrowly avoided falling flat on her face after tripping in her very tall stiletto heels. 

In fan-taken footage, the musician — who was modeling a pair of over-the-knee, boots with narrow and thin heels — was seen grabbing onto her security guard's jacket for balance at the very last second.

Fortunately, he was walking right in front of her within arm's reach as her assistant was behind her, holding up the long train of her dramatic and bizarre dress.

Her entrance appeared to be one of the last as almost everyone else had already taken their seats, so it was noticeable when the Queen of Pop tripped on the empty runway.

Afterwards, she seemingly tried to pretend like the misstep never happened and walked quickly to her seat.

After the blunder and the fashion show, Madonna was seen exiting Rockefeller Plaza in New York City wearing not one but two pairs of sunglasses at once.

She was going to Emilio's Ballato restaurant to grab dinner at the end of her evening.  

For the show and for her night on the town, the Material Girl hitmaker wore a camel brown trench coat-inspired dress with a long, floor-sweeping train and dramatic shoulder pads.

The unique garb was left unbuttoned at the bottom to showcase the heels that had nearly caused her to fall on the runway.

She carried a briefcase-inspired purse with structured circle handles.

For an even edgier look, Madonna wore black, latex opera gloves and put on her rings on top.

She layered a pair of oversize square glasses over gray, cat-eye shades and was dripping in silver jewels on her neck.
